@charset "utf-8";
/* CSS Document */
.affilate_title {font-size: 14px; font-weight:bold;border-bottom:1px dotted #ccc; padding: 10px 15px; margin:0 15px 10px 15px; color:#005D94; }
.support_Technical_table .Technical_title{font-size: 12px; font-weight:bold;border-bottom:1px dotted #ccc;padding: 10px 20px;color:#005D94;}
.support_Technical_table dl{margin:10px 20px 20px 20px;}
.support_Technical_table dd{font-size:11px;color:#666666;margin:5px 0;}
.support_mainContent dl{margin:10px 30px 20px 30px;}
.support_mainContent dd{font-size:11px;color:#666666;}
.support_mainContent a{color:#666666;}
.support_mainContent .support_tech_more{padding:10px 15px;}
.support_mainContent .support_tech_more a{font-size:11px;color:#666666; text-decoration:underline;float:right;}
.support_mainContent .support_tech_more a:hover{color:#7fa20f;}

.support_Technical_table .Advanced_title{font-size:14px;font-weight:bold;padding:0 20px 25px 20px;color:#005D94;}
.support_Technical_table .input{padding:0 0 10px 110px;}
.support_Technical_table p{font-size:11px;color:#666;padding:10px 55px;line-height:16px;}
.support_Technical_table span{color:#005d94; font-weight:bold;}
.Advaced_bottom_a{padding:0 15px;border-bottom:1px dotted #ccc; padding: 10px 15px; margin:0 15px 10px 15px;color:#666;}
.Advaced_bottom_a a{border:#ccc 1px solid; padding:2px 5px;margin:0 2px;background:#fff;}
.Advaced_bottom_a a:hover{border:1px solid #005d94;background:#669ebf;color:#fff; text-decoration:none;}

.answer_title{width:658px; margin:20px auto;}
.answer_title .answer_title_top{background:url(images/answer_title_top.gif) no-repeat;height:8px; font-size:0; line-height:0;}
.answer_title .answer_title_mid{background: url(images/answer_title.png) no-repeat 20px 5px #f4f4f4; height:100%;padding:0 0 0 50px;}
.answer_title p{color:#005D94; line-height:22px;font-size:14px;font-weight:bold;}
.answer_title span {color:#666; font-size:11px;}
.answer_title .answer_title_bottom{background:url(images/answer_title_bottom.gif) no-repeat;height:8px;}
.answer_dl dt{color:#005D94;font-size:12px;font-weight:bold;line-height:26px;}
.answer_dl dd{color:#666;fong-size:11px;line-height:18px;}
.answer_buy{background: url(images/answer_button_bg.jpg) #fff no-repeat top;width:246px;margin: 30px 20px;}
.answer_buy p{background: url(images/answer_button_title.png) no-repeat 15px 15px;padding-left:29px;padding-top:10px;font-size:12px;font-weight:bold;color:#005D94;}
.answer_buy ul{margin:15px 0 0 25px;}
.answer_buy li{float:left;margin:0 7px;}

.register_title{background:url(images/Member_login_people1.gif) no-repeat left;padding:0 40px;}
.register_content_title{background:url(images/affliciate_li.jpg) no-repeat 0px 15px;font-size: 14px; font-weight:bold;border-bottom:1px dotted #ccc; padding:10px 10px; margin:0 15px 10px 15px; color:#005D94; }
.register_table{margin:20px 0;}
.register_table td{line-height:30px;color:#666;padding:0 10px;}
.register_table select{width:180px;}
.register_table input{width:174px;}
.register_table .general_input{width:220px;}
.register_button{padding-left:250px;}
.register_button input{margin:0 15px;}

.memberzone_main { width:960px; margin:0 auto;}
.memberzone_benner { background: url(../images/Memberzon_banner.gif) no-repeat; line-height:20px; padding: 26px 0 26px 260px; color:#fff;}
.memberzone_benner a { color:#fff; text-decoration:underline;}
.memberzone_benner a span  { color:#fff799; text-decoration:none;}
.memberzone_benner a:hover { font-weight:bold;}
.memberzone_benner a:hover span { text-decoration:underline;font-weight: normal;}
.memberzone_box { width:958px; border-left: 1px solid #ccc; border-right:1px solid #ccc; background-color:#fff; padding: 10px 0;}
.memberzone_left { width:197px; float:left; padding: 20px 30px ;}
.memberzone_member { background: #fff url(images/Memberzone_lines.gif) repeat-x; border-left:1px solid #ccc; border-right:1px solid #ccc;}
.memberzone_member li { border-bottom:1px solid #ccc; padding-left: 20px; line-height: 36px;}
.memberzone_member li a { color:#666; font-weight:bold;}
.sidebar_menuOn1 .current1,.sidebar_menuOn2 .current2,.sidebar_menuOn3 .current3,.sidebar_menuOn4 .current4 { background:url(images/Memberzone_line.gif) repeat-x; line-height:36px; color:#333; font-weight:bold;}
.memberzone_member .current4 { border:none;}
.memberzone_mend { background:url(images/Memberzone_lineend.gif) no-repeat; height:10px; margin-bottom: 10px;}
.memberzone_go { background:url(images/Memberzone-home_21.gif) no-repeat right 0; float:left; padding: 0 25px 0 5px; }
.memberzone_go a { text-decoration:none;display:block; height:21px;color:#333;}
.memberzone_go a:hover { text-decoration:underline;}
.memberzone_back { background: url(images/Memberzone_back.gif) no-repeat left bottom; width:189px; height:48px; padding: 20px 0 0 8px;}
.member_end { background:url(images/shoppingtBottom.png) no-repeat; height:36px;}
.memberzone_right { padding: 20px 0; float:left; width:647px;}

.memberzone_title { background:url(images/Memberzone_special.gif) no-repeat; padding:6px 0 15px 15px; font-weight:bold;}
.memberticket_title{background:url(images/Member_ticket_title.jpg) no-repeat;width:622px;height:26px;padding: 6px 0 0 25px;font-weight:bold;color:#666;}
.memberticket_title img{margin-left:530px;margin-top:3px;}
.member_ticket td {font-size:11px;color:#666;}
.member_ticket .tableTap td{background:url(images/Member_ticket_table.jpg) repeat-x;}
.member_ticket table .ask{padding-left:23px;}
.member_ticket table .response{background:#e5e5e5 url(images/Member_ticket_table_ico.jpg) center top no-repeat;}

.newsletter p{border-bottom:1px dotted #ccc;color:#666;font-size:14px;padding:20px 0px 10px 20px;;font-weight:bold;}
.newsletter dl{padding:10px 20px 3px 20px;font-size:11px;color:#666;}
.newsletter dd{padding:3px 0;}
.newsletter dd input{margin-right:10px;}
.newsletter .news_dl{padding:0 0 10px 50px;}
.newsletter .button{padding:10px 0 20px 55px;}

/**/
.member_login_titles { font-size: 16px; border-bottom:1px dotted #ccc; padding: 0 0 10px 50px; margin:0px 15px 30px 15px; color:#005D94; padding-top:10px; background: url(images/Member_login_people1.gif) no-repeat 15px 6px;}
.member_login_box { border: 1px solid #ccc; background:url(images/Membe_login_line.gif) repeat-x; height:177px; float:left;}
.member_login_box td { padding:2px 5px;}
.member_login_box a { text-decoration:underline; font-size:11px;}
.member_login_box a:hover { color:#7fa20f;}
.member_title {font-size: 14px; padding: 10px 0px 10px 50px; margin:20px 15px 10px 15px; color:#005D94; background: url(images/Member_login_people2.gif) no-repeat 30px 18px; color:#333; font-weight:bold;}
.member_loginword { float:left; display:block; width:270px; padding: 20px 20px 0 10px; font-size:11px;}
.member_loginword dt { font-size: 12px; font-weight:bold; padding-bottom: 10px; color:#666;}
.support_faq_word { padding: 20px 30px; font-size:11px; line-height: 20px;}
.support_faq_more { background:url(images/History_li.gif) no-repeat 10px 10px; padding:2px 20px; margin:20px; border: dashed 1px #ccc; }
.support_keywords { padding:15px 25px;}
.support_faq_table td { padding:5px;}
.affilate_table { background:url(images/affliciate_li.jpg) no-repeat 30 9px; vertical-align:middle; padding-left:42px; line-height:26px;}
.support_tap li  { float:left;background:url(images/support_product_li2.gif) no-repeat; text-align:center;width:116px; height:37px; font-size:14px; line-height: 37px; font-weight:normal;  color:#666;cursor:pointer;}
.support_tap li.curr {font-weight:bold;background:url(images/support_product_li1.gif) no-repeat center bottom; }
.product_top { background:url(images/support_product_tabtop.gif) no-repeat left -1px; width:720px; height:15px;}
.product_body { width:658px;padding: 15px 30px; background-color:#fff; border-left:1px solid #ccc; border-right:1px solid #ccc;}
.product_body table { border-top: 1px dotted #ccc;}
.product_body table td { border-bottom:1px dotted #ccc; line-height: 32px; padding: 5px 0 5px 0;}
.product_body_faq a { color:#333; padding:0 5px;}
.retrieved_title1,.retrieved_title2,.retrieved_title3,.retrieved_title4  {font-size:18px; border-bottom:1px dotted #ccc;}
.retrieved_title1 span,.retrieved_title4 span { font-size:11px;}
.retrieved_title1 { background:url(../images/retrieve_the_keycode_key.gif) no-repeat 40px 20px; padding: 50px 0 60px 130px;}
.retrieved_title2 { background:url(../images/message.gif) no-repeat 40px 20px; font-size:26px;padding: 50px 0 60px 130px;}
.retrieved_title3 { background: url(../images/Forget_password.gif) no-repeat 40px 0; font-size:26px;padding: 50px 0 80px 140px;}
.retrieved_title4 { background: url(../images/Forget_password.gif) no-repeat 30px 0;padding: 50px 0 80px 140px;}
.retrieved_title2_w { padding: 30px 30px 10px 35px; font-size:11px; line-height: 24px;}
.retrieved_left { float:left; width:250px; line-height: 20px; padding: 30px 40px 0 40px; font-size:11px;}
.retrieved_provide { background:url(../style/images/Retrieve_the_keycode_li.gif) no-repeat left 4px; padding:0 0 10px 25px; font-size: 12px; }
.retrieved_right {float:left; width:280px; line-height: 20px; padding: 30px 40px 0 40px; font-size:11px; background:url(images/store_toplines.png) no-repeat 0 40px;}
.retrieved_right table { line-height: 25px; margin-bottom:20px;}
.retrieved_right b {color:#eb6001;}
.retrieved_right .form { padding-left: 10px;}
.retrieved_right .butten { padding-left:120px;}
.retrieved_product { font-size:12px; line-height: 25px;}
.retrieved_retrieve { text-align:center; padding:5px;;}

.memberzone_left .current { background:url(images/Memberzone_line.gif) repeat-x; line-height:36px; color:#333;}
.memberzone_left .current a {color:#333; font-weight:bold;}

.member_product { float:left; width:295px; padding:0 20px 0 5px;}
.member_product .product_img { width:100px; padding-top:15px; float:left;}
.member_product .product_info {padding:15px 0 0 105px; font-size:11px;}
.member_product .product_info p { padding-bottom:15px;}
.member_product .product_name { font-size:12px; font-weight:bold; line-height:25px; padding:10px 0 5px 0;}
.member_product .product_name a { color:#003567; text-decoration:none; line-height:25px;}
.member_product .product_name img { vertical-align:middle; padding-bottom:5px;}
.member_product .product_price { color:#eb6100;}


.member_news li { line-height: 20px; border-bottom: 1px solid #ccc; padding:5px 10px; font-size:11px;}
.member_tab li {float:left; background:url(images/Member_Profile_tab2.gif) no-repeat; text-align:center; line-height:26px; height:26px;width:116px;cursor:pointer;}
.member_tab li.curr {background-image:url(images/Member_Profile_tab1.gif);}
.member_tabtop { background:url(images/Member_Profile_top.gif) no-repeat; height:14px;}
.member_tabbox { width:605px; border-left:1px solid #ccc; border-right:1px solid #ccc; padding: 10px 20px;}
.member_tabtitle { font-size: 14px; border-bottom:1px solid #ccc; padding:5px 15px; margin-bottom:10px;}
.member_tabtable { margin: 0 0 15px 15px; line-height: 30px; font-size:11px; color:#666;}
.member_tabend { background:url(images/Member_Profile_end.gif) no-repeat; height:12px;}

.newsletter_subscribe dl {padding:10px;}
.newsletter_subscribe dt {padding:5px 0;}
.newsletter_subscribe dd {padding:5px 30px;}
.newsletter_subscribe .but_subscribe {padding:10px 40px 15px 40px;}

.support_box { width:267px; padding: 10px 20px; float:left; background:url(images/support_solutionsbg.gif) no-repeat 0 top; font-size:11px; margin: 15px;}
.support_box a { color:#666; text-decoration:underline; line-height:22px;}
.support_box a:hover { color:#7fa20f;}
.support_boxtitle { font-size:14px; font-weight:bold; color:#333; }
.support_icon1,.support_icon2,.support_icon3,.support_icon4,.support_icon5{ padding: 10px 0 20px 53px;}
.support_icon1 { background:url(../images/support_1.gif) no-repeat 0px 7px;}
.support_icon2 { background:url(../images/support_2.gif) no-repeat 0px 7px;}
.support_icon3 { background:url(../images/support_3.gif) no-repeat 0px 7px;}
.support_icon4 { background:url(../images/support_4.gif) no-repeat 0px 7px;}
.support_icon5 { background:url(../images/support_5.gif) no-repeat 0px 7px;}
.support_boxmore { text-align:right;}
.support_retrieve { background:url(../images/support_key.gif) no-repeat 500px 30px; padding: 25px 160px 35px 45px; font-size:11px; line-height: 180%;}
.support_retr_titel { font-size:18px; padding-bottom: 15px;}
.support_lost { background:url(images/Retrieve_the_keycode_li.gif) no-repeat 5px 7px; padding: 0px 0 0 28px; line-height: 28px;}
.porducts_title {height:35px;background:url(images/featured_product_title.jpg) no-repeat;line-height:35px;padding:0 0 0 20px;font-size:14px;}
.member_zone { padding: 10px 0 20px 150px; background:url(../images/support_member.png) no-repeat 5px 5px; font-size:11px;}
.member_zone ul { padding: 10px 15px;}
.member_zone ul a { color:#333; text-decoration:underline; line-height:22px;}
.member_zone ul a:hover { color:#7fa20f;}
.member_registered { font-size:12px; border-bottom:1px solid #ccc; font-weight:bold; padding-bottom: 6px; }


